Detailed Ingredients with measures
Chickpeas: 1 can (15 oz), drained and rinsed
Cucumber: 1 medium, diced
Cherry tomatoes: 1 cup, halved
Red onion: 1/4 cup, finely chopped
Bell pepper: 1 medium, diced
Parsley: 1/4 cup, chopped
Feta cheese: 1/2 cup, crumbled (optional)
Olive oil: 3 tablespoons
Lemon juice: 2 tablespoons
Salt: to taste
Pepper: to taste
Garlic: 1 clove, minced (optional)
Prep Time
15 minutes
Cook Time, Total Time, Yield
Cook Time: 0 minutes
Total Time: 15 minutes
Yield: 4 servings
Detailed Directions and Instructions
Step 1: Prepare the ingredients
Begin by draining and rinsing the canned chickpeas. Chop the cucumber, halved cherry tomatoes, diced bell pepper, and finely chop the red onion and parsley. If using, crumble the feta cheese.
Step 2: Mix the salad
In a large mixing bowl, combine the chickpeas, cucumber, cherry tomatoes, red onion, bell pepper, and parsley.
Step 3: Prepare the dressing
In a small bowl, whisk together olive oil, lemon juice, minced garlic, salt, and pepper to create a simple dressing.
Step 4: Combine and serve
Pour the dressing over the salad and toss gently to combine all the ingredients. Serve immediately or let it chill in the refrigerator for a while to enhance the flavors.

FAQ
Can I use dried chickpeas instead of canned?
Yes, you can soak and cook dried chickpeas; just make sure they are tender before adding them to the salad.
How long can I store leftovers?
Leftover chickpea salad can be stored in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
